What happened

Digital preservation is a vital part of any archive walk, as it helps to protect and conserve local history for future generations. By digitizing archives and historical documents, you can ensure that they remain accessible and intact, even as physical copies deteriorate or are lost. From scanning to cloud storage, every step in the digital preservation process is crucial to safeguarding local heritage.

Why it matters

Digital preservation is essential for local history, as it helps to prevent the loss of valuable information and cultural heritage. By preserving archives and historical documents digitally, you can promote their accessibility and usability, and ensure that they remain a vital part of your community's identity and heritage.

How to think about it

To get the most out of digital preservation, start by assessing the condition and significance of the archives and documents you want to preserve. Use high-quality scanning and digitization techniques to create accurate and durable digital copies, and store them securely using cloud storage or other digital repositories. Consider collaborating with experts and institutions to ensure the long-term preservation and accessibility of your digital archives.
